Subject: Survey kit crate going out

Hi dispatch,

The crate with the Ridgemoor survey instruments is packed and sitting by bay two — levels, tripods, the lot. It needs to reach the Calder Flats site office before noon tomorrow, and the gear is fragile, so flag it for careful loading. Here's the hand-over instruction for the courier:

drop instructions, yagug-badug: the jorix casok courier leaves the eliath ledger at gate 3779 under passcode 753269

## Relevance Tuning — Plugin Author Notes

Plugins for the Quillscore search layer may adjust field boosts and synonym expansion, but must never override the base decay curve; doing so breaks recency blending for all tenants sharing the index. Test changes against the Harrowfield sample corpus first, and record before/after NDCG in your plugin manifest. Boost multipliers stack multiplicatively, so small changes compound quickly. For reference, the baseline scoring service ships with the configuration values shown below.

config for yahof-tajop:
zorath:
  pin: 7493
  metrics_host: metrics.zorath.tolvaqsys.internal
  tenant: praiel
  seal: seal_fd9cd4f1

## AddressPilot Widget — Environment Variables

The AddressPilot autocomplete widget reads its configuration at startup from the `.env` file in the widget gateway directory. Support staff can adjust `AP_RESULT_LIMIT` and `AP_DEBOUNCE_MS` without a rebuild; changes apply after a gateway restart. Regional bias is controlled by `AP_DEFAULT_REGION`. Requests to the suggestion backend must be authenticated, so the file also carries the widget's lookup credential on the following line.

vault entry, bajeg-yagaf: VAULT_KEY13=e3f564d04a233

## Authentication

Heads up, future maintainers: Ledgerpipe retries failed payment captures up to five times, and every retry carries the same idempotency key so the processor dedupes for us. Don't regenerate keys per attempt — that's how the double-charge incident happened. Keys are derived from the order hash; see keygen.py. Talking to the internal dedupe service itself requires its own credential, which is kept here for convenience and rotated quarterly.

gateway credential: vxb2-c6